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Western Midstream Partners, LP filed a Form S-8 to register 4,903,998 common units for delivery under its 2021 Long Term Incentive Plan, pursuant to General Instruction E.

The filing follows the completion of mergers in which Aris Water Solutions, Inc. and Aris Water Holdings, LLC became subsidiaries. At the merger’s effective time, Western Midstream assumed the outstanding unused share reserve under the Aris 2021 Equity Incentive Plan, with each outstanding share of Aris Class A common stock converted into 0.625 Western Midstream common units, and those Assumed Units will be incorporated into the Plan. The company incorporates by reference its prior Form S-8 from August 20, 2021, which registered 11,875,000 common units under the same plan.

Administrative S-8 adds 4.9M units for awards; neutral impact.

Western Midstream Partners (WES) registered 4,903,998 common units on Form S-8 for issuance under its 2021 Long Term Incentive Plan. This follows mergers that brought Aris Water Solutions and its subsidiary under WES, with each Aris Class A share converting into 0.625 WES units and the unused Aris plan reserve assumed into WES’s plan.

Form S-8 registrations are routine administrative steps to cover future equity awards to employees and directors. The filing also references a prior registration of 11,875,000 units under the same plan. Actual dilution depends on future grant activity and vesting.

Key items to track in subsequent filings include grant activity under the plan and any updates to plan terms via the First Amendment filed as an exhibit.

EXPLANATORY NOTE

On October 15, 2025, pursuant to the transactions contemplated by the Agreement and Plan of Merger, dated as of August 6, 2025 (the “Merger Agreement”), by and among Western Midstream Partners, LP, a Delaware limited partnership (the “Registrant”), Aris Water Solutions, Inc., a Delaware corporation (“Aris”), Aris Water Holdings, LLC, a Delaware limited liability company (“Aris OpCo”), Arrakis OpCo Merger Sub LLC, a Delaware limited liability company and direct subsidiary of the Registrant, Arrakis Holdings Inc., a Delaware corporation and direct subsidiary of the Registrant (“Arrakis Holdings”), Arrakis Unit Merger Sub LLC, a Delaware limited liability company and direct subsidiary of the Registrant, and Arrakis Cash Merger Sub LLC, a Delaware limited liability company and direct subsidiary of Arrakis Holdings, Aris and Aris OpCo became subsidiaries of the Registrant through a series of mergers (the “Mergers”). Effective as of the effective time of the Mergers, Registrant assumed the outstanding unused share reserve under the Aris Water Solutions, Inc. 2021 Equity Incentive Plan with each outstanding share of Aris Class A common stock, par value $0.01 per share, being converted into 0.625 common units representing a limited partner interest in the Registrant (“Assumed Units”).

The Western Midstream Partners, LP 2021 Long Term Incentive Plan was adopted in 2021 (the “Plan”). Each Assumed Unit will be assumed into the Plan. The Registrant is filing this Registration Statement on Form S-8 (this “Registration Statement”) pursuant to General Instruction E on Form S-8 to register an additional 4,903,998 common units representing limited partner interests in the Registrant (the “Common Units”) that may be delivered with respect to awards under the Plan.

Except as otherwise set forth below, the contents of the registration statement on Form S-8 previously fil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ission (the “Commission”) on August 20, 2021 (File No. 333-258979), which registered an aggregate of 11,875,000 Common Units under the Plan, is incorporated herein by reference and made a part of this Registration Statement as permitted by General Instruction E to Form S-8.
